Do you have customer service experience in the automotive or marine equipment sector Are you technically inclined and passionate about Outdoor and Marine EquipmentBay Marine is looking for a technical minded and customer-oriented Service Advisor to join their team in Trenton! The Service Advisor is the liaison between the customer and the technicians; communicating directly with customers, managing their needs and expectations regarding equipment service maintenance and repairs.The main responsibilities and tasks of this role include:• Providing excellent customer service and ensuring an ongoing commitment to the needs of the customer.• Responding to customer inquiries in a timely manner, over the phone and in person.• Write descriptions of the problems or services needed to determine the type of service or repairs required.• Understanding customer needs and provides them with a complete solution. Educating clients about the company’s products, services and offers.• Manages customer concerns, problems and grievances promptly.• Deals with challenging situations in a professional manner.• Completes and reviews repair orders with customers.• Estimates cost and time for service and repairs needs.
